Who is Alexander Goldin?
Alexander Goldin is a chess grandmaster from the USSR, who is now resident in the United States.
He was a joint winner of the Soviet Championship semifinal at Sevastopol in 1986. Other tournament successes include winning the Philadelphia World Open in 1998 and 2001.
In team chess, he played board three for the US team at the 2004 Chess Olympiad in Calvià and registered a 65% score.
